How do I make a text file executable on a Mac?

Make a file executable in Terminal on Mac
  1. In the Terminal app on your Mac, use the cd command to move into the directory that contains the file you want to make executable. For example: % cd YourScriptDirectory.
  2. Enter the chmod command. For example: % chmod 755 YourScriptName.sh.

How do I run TextEdit in Terminal Mac?

In the Terminal app on your Mac, invoke a command-line editor by typing the name of the editor, followed by a space and then the name of the file you want to open. If you want to create a new file, type the editor name, followed by a space and the pathname of the file.

How do I run text editor in Terminal?

How To Create and Edit A New file in Vim
  1. Enter normal mode (press ESC )
  2. Enter command mode (press : )
  3. Press w and then give the file a name such as earth-analytics-test. txt.
  4. Press Enter.
  5. Exit Vim using :q! and hitting Enter.

How do I read a text file in Mac Terminal?

To look at the contents of a text-based configuration file, use cat or less . Generally, you'll use less because it has more options (such as searching). To use less , enter the command name followed by the name of the file you want to view.

What is the command to run the script?

Write the script in the file using an editor. Make the script executable with command chmod +x <fileName>. Run the script using ./<fileName>.

How do you make a script run automatically on a Mac?

Follow this:
  1. start Automator. ...
  2. select Application.
  3. click Show library in the toolbar (if hidden)
  4. add Run shell script (from the Actions/Utilities )
  5. copy & paste your script into the window.
  6. test it.
  7. save somewhere (for example you can make an Applications folder in your HOME, you will get an your_name.

How do you open and run a file on a Mac?

On your Mac, do one of the following:
  1. Drag the file onto the app icon in the Finder or the Dock.
  2. Select the file in the Finder, choose File > Open With, then choose an app.
  3. Control-click the file, choose Open With, then choose an app.
  4. Open the app, then choose File > Open.

How do I make a text file executable?

Make a Bash Script Executable
  1. 1) Create a new text file with a . sh extension. ...
  2. 2) Add #!/bin/bash to the top of it. This is necessary for the “make it executable” part.
  3. 3) Add lines that you'd normally type at the command line. ...
  4. 4) At the command line, run chmod u+x YourScriptFileName.sh. ...
  5. 5) Run it whenever you need!

How do you get Mac to read documents?

Hear your Mac read documents
  1. Hear an entire document: Choose Edit > Speech > Start Speaking.
  2. Hear part of a document: In a document, select the text you want to hear, then choose Edit > Speech > Start Speaking.
  3. Stop the speaking: Choose Edit > Speech > Stop Speaking.
